Marine Weather Statement issued August 30 at 3:08PM EDT by NWS Tampa Bay Ruskin FL
Coastal waters from Tarpon Springs to Suwannee River FL out 20 NM
Details
The areas affected include... Coastal waters from Tarpon Springs to Suwannee River FL out 20 NM... At 307 PM EDT, Doppler radar indicated strong thunderstorms, capable of producing winds to around 30 knots. These thunderstorms were located along a line extending from 15 nm northeast of Yankeetown to 12 nm east of Crystal River to 18 nm east of Bayport, moving west at 20 knots.
What To Do
Mariners can expect gusty winds to around 30 knots, locally higher waves, and lightning strikes. Boaters should seek safe harbor immediately until these storms pass. These strong thunderstorms will likely produce winds to around 30 knots, and could pose a serious hazard for boaters. A special marine warning may eventually be required when these strong thunderstorms reaches the nearshore waters. Boaters should consider heading for shore before these strong thunderstorms arrives.
